Author: James Jeans
James Jeans (1877-1946) was an English physicist, astronomer and mathematician who worked on stellar dynamics and the kinetic theory of gases before turning, in his fifties, to writing for the public. Knighted in 1928, he became one of the first scientists to reach a mass audience through books and radio.
